Remote-Controlled Plumbing Systems


Remote-controlled plumbing systems permit house owners to keep an eye on and control their plumbing components from anywhere using a smart device or tablet. From changing water temperature level to finding leaks, these systems provide comfort and satisfaction.

Smart Leakage Discovery Equipments


One of one of the most substantial improvements in plumbing technology is the growth of wise leakage detection systems. These systems make use of sensors and algorithms to find leaks early, protecting against water damage and conserving home owners from pricey repairs.

Greywater Recycling Solutions


Greywater recycling systems collect and treat wastewater from sinks, showers, and washing home appliances for reuse in watering and other non-potable applications. By recycling greywater, home owners can decrease water usage and contribute to lasting living techniques.

Solar Water Home Heating Solutions


Solar water heater harness the power of the sunlight to warmth water for residential usage. By setting up solar batteries on the roofing, homeowners can reduce their dependence on standard hot water heater and lower their energy costs while lowering their carbon footprint.

Hydronic Home Heating Solutions


Hydronic heating unit use water to disperse heat throughout a home, providing reliable and comfortable warmth throughout the chillier months. These systems can be powered by various power resources, including gas central heating boilers, heatpump, and solar thermal enthusiasts.

Water-Efficient Landscaping


Designing water-efficient landscapes is another trend in modern plumbing. By picking drought-resistant plants, installing absorptive hardscapes, and incorporating rain harvesting systems, house owners can minimize water usage while preserving a gorgeous and lasting exterior space.

Smart Irrigation Systems


Smart irrigation systems use sensors and weather condition information to maximize watering timetables and reduce water waste. These systems can change watering times based on soil moisture levels, rainfall forecasts, and plant requirements, guaranteeing efficient water usage for exterior landscape design.

High-Efficiency Fixtures and Devices


One more fad in contemporary plumbing is the use of high-efficiency components and home appliances. From low-flow toilets to water-saving dishwashing machines, these fixtures and appliances are created to minimize water use without sacrificing efficiency.

Tankless Water Heaters


Tankless water heaters are becoming significantly popular in modern homes due to their power performance and on-demand hot water delivery. Unlike typical water heaters, tankless designs heat water as it travels through the device, eliminating the requirement for a large storage tank.

Anti-Scald Faucets and Showerheads


Anti-scald taps and showerheads are created to stop burns and injuries by managing water temperature level and circulation. These fixtures feature built-in thermostatic shutoffs that keep a consistent temperature level, even if there are changes in water pressure.

Motion-Activated Taps


Motion-activated faucets are a hassle-free and sanitary choice for modern bathroom and kitchens. By detecting activity, these faucets automatically turn on and off, reducing the spread of bacteria and conserving water.

Water Purification and Purification Equipments


Making sure tidy and safe alcohol consumption water is essential for contemporary homeowners. Water filtering and filtration systems remove pollutants and contaminants, supplying assurance and improving total wellness and health.

Plumbing Innovations You Should Know About


Plumbing technology continues to evolve over the years. New advancements in plumbing can offer you multiple benefits, from saving you money on monthly bills and repair fees, to making your home more energy efficient. If you want to improve your plumbing in general, consider implementing some of these innovations in your home.


Trenchless Technology


A common problem with many households in Texas is the disruption and failure of sewer lines and other underground systems due to tree roots or other factors. While plumbers used to destroy lawns by creating trenches to fix these issues, trenchless methods have proven effective, eliminating previous drawbacks. For instance, pipe relining allows a plumber to coat pipes with an adhesive that lasts for several years. The plumber only needs to dig a single hole and use a camera and hydraulic equipment to apply it.


Touchless Plumbing


Homeowners are increasingly using touchless plumbing equipment in their home, such as touchless toilets or faucets, which are usually associated with commercial locations. This touchless technology uses motion sensors that detect the user’s movements to function. People use hands-free plumbing to prevent the spread of germs and diseases, as well as for aesthetic pleasure. Touchless faucets are more popular than touchless toilets in households and come with a variety of designs.


Energy Efficient Water Heaters


Several innovations in water heating have increased energy efficiency without giving up the quality of the service. For example, insulated water heaters cut heat losses by 24-25%, and save you 7-16% on the water bill on a yearly basis. Tankless water heaters also reduce the large consumption of water caused by tanks through on-demand water heating when you turn on the hot water. Other efficient water heater alternatives include heat pump and solar systems.


PEX Piping


The use of crosslinked polyethylene (PEX) in piping, as opposed to copper, is rising due to the numerous innovations the material brings. PEX is not a metal, so it has no vulnerability to corrosion. Also, PEX piping has fewer connection points, limiting the risk of a leak. Finally, its flexibility allows for fitting around corners and different connections, so you can save the money you would normally spend on extra supplies and material.
